How to find out that you are blocked in WhatsApp by a person - briefly?
To determine if you have been blocked on WhatsApp, look for these signs: your messages are not delivered (indicated by the absence of checkmarks), and you cannot see the contact's last seen or online status.
How to find out that you are blocked in WhatsApp by a person - in detail?
To determine if someone has blocked you on WhatsApp, pay attention to the following indicators:
- Last Seen and Online Status: If you can no longer see their last seen or online status, it is a strong indicator that they have blocked you. WhatsApp does not display this information when you are blocked by someone.
- Profile Picture: The contact's profile picture will not be visible to you if you have been blocked. You will see a default image instead of their actual photo.
- Messages: When you try to send a message, it may show only one checkmark (indicating that the message was sent but not delivered). If you are blocked, your messages will never be delivered, and the contact's status will remain unchanged.
- Calls: Attempting to make a call to the person who has blocked you will result in a failed attempt. The call will not go through, and there will be no ringing or notification on the other end.
